Editorial Reviews

Product Description

An innocent baby-sitting job turns into a nightmare when Jenny discovers she's the next victim of a crazed attacker.

Jenny knew that babysitting for the Hagen's son, Donny, was the worst mistake she ever made. The house looks like it came out of a horror movie, and the neighbor, Mr. Willers, is becoming suspicious. That's when she starts receiving the threatening phone calls. She knows about the babysitter attacks that's been in the news lately. Will Jenny become the attacker's next victim?

The Baby-Sitter is one of R.L. Stine's best novels. What I really loved about this book is that it could happen in real life. I mean, how many girls out there who babysit have these thoughts about an escaped lunatic or a killer hiding down in the basement, waiting for the right moment to get them? An excellent, creepy story.

It all started one night when Jenny Jeffers started baby-sitting Donny Hagen, a six year old boy who liked to play tricks on her. One night Jenny received a phone call saying, "babes, all alone in that big house? Don't worry company's coming." The next day she received the same phone call. One night she caught Donny with the phone in his room just after she had received the phone call. She asked him why he was playing those tricks on her, but he kept saying he did not. Jenny needed to find out who was really making the phone calls. She needed to find out before it was too late.
